The following document includes my own explanations and definitions using the textbook and resources to explain key points throughout the course. The notes include information on: Sensation and perception • The gestalt approach • Examples of psychophysical measurements • Studying massed brain activity • How light travels • The three types of ganglion cells • Viewing objects with normal eyes, or abnormalities (nearsighted, farsighted) • Visual acuity • The feature integration approach • Perceiving letters • Monocular and binocular cues • Size constancy • The trichromatic theory of color and the opponent-process theory of color • Retinal color vision deficiency • theoretical explanations for motion perception • the brain pathways involved in color perception • how sound travels through the ear and the different parts of the ear • two types of hair cells • sound frequency and sound intensity • auditory localization • central processes in auditory perception • relative pitch, absolute pitch, and tone deafness • the brain and cognition in music perception • theories of speech perception • the five qualities of taste • pheromones • three ways to control pain • passive touch and active touch • methods of studying perceptual development in infancy • The Gibson & Walk’s visual cliff experiments • Presbyopia (occurs in late adulthood or old age) • Problems and methodologies when studying perception in very young or old individuals
